ACTIVE INGREDIENTS:
- Rosemary Oil (4.5%)
- Peppermint Oil (2%)
- Citronella Oil (1.5%)
- Lemongrass Oil (1%)
- Cedarwood Oil (1%)

INERT INGREDIENTS:
- Sawdust (90%)

No added fillers. No dyes. Natural desiccant made of activated clay.

TESTED & TRUSTED

We test our repellent incense at New Mexico State University's Molecular Vector Physiology Lab. But what does “tested" really mean? It means that we don’t hesitate to get in the weeds—or in this case, a cage—until we get the results you deserve.

During our studies, the NMSU team traces mosquito movement either to or from a human volunteer on the Murphy's Team. As olfactory-motivated creatures, mosquitoes move away from scents they don't like, such as our incense. The most recent study concluded that our mosquito repellent incense sticks successfully decreased human attractiveness (aka, the likelihood you'll get bitten).

My Incense sticks got wet, what now?

It is necessary to store your incense sticks in a cool dry place to avoid any moisture contact. If moisture penetrates the incense stick we suggest drying out the incense stick completely (we suggest laying them in direct sunlight).

We cannot replace incense sticks due to moisture content after opening. 

How do I light my incense stick?

Hold the stick down at an angle into the flame. Allow the stick to catch fire and burn for 15-20 seconds then blow out flame. Place the stick into an incense holder or flowerpot filled with sand. Then, kick back and relax!

How do I extinguish my incense stick?

Place the tip of your incense stick in dirt, sand or water until extinguished. If you would like to reuse the stick do not use water, use dry dirt or sand. Any moisture will hinder future uses. Store in a dry cool place for the next use.

How do I store my incense sticks?

Please keep in a dry cool place. It is recommended that you store your incense sticks in their cardboard tube away from moisture.

Can I burn these indoors?

While our products are great at keeping mosquitoes away while you’re outdoors, the concentrated blend makes this incense appropriate for outdoor use only.
